What Is a Baby Travel Crib and How Does It Differ from Regular Cribs?
A baby travel crib is a portable sleeping solution designed for infants and toddlers. It typically features a lightweight frame, portable mattress, and collapsible design for easy transport. Travel cribs provide a safe place for a child to sleep while traveling or away from home.
According to the American Academy of Pediatrics (AAP), travel cribs often meet the same safety standards as regular cribs, ensuring they provide a safe sleeping environment. They are designed for convenience and portability, allowing parents to set them up in various locations easily.
Baby travel cribs differ from regular cribs in key aspects. They are generally lighter, easier to fold, and more compact for storage. Regular cribs usually remain stationary and are built for long-term use in one location. Travel cribs are often utilized for vacations, family visits, or outdoor events.
The Consumer Product Safety Commission (CPSC) defines travel cribs as cribs that conform to specific safety regulations, similar to those for standard cribs. They are manufactured to be stable, durable, and secure to ensure infant safety while sleeping.

What Safety Standards Should Parents Look for When Choosing a Baby Travel Crib?
When choosing a baby travel crib, parents should look for safety standards that ensure the crib is secure and suitable for their child.
Key safety standards to consider include:
- Certification by safety organizations like ASTM or JPMA.
- Sturdy frame construction.
- Non-toxic materials.
- Adjustable mattress height.
- Proper ventilation and mesh sides.
- Compliance with weight and age limits.
- No sharp edges or small parts.
- Easy assembly and disassembly protocols.
While these features enhance child safety, some parents may prioritize portability or design aesthetics over safety features. However, it is essential to find a balance between style and safety.
-
Certification by safety organizations: The certification by safety organizations such as ASTM (American Society for Testing and Materials) and JPMA (Juvenile Products Manufacturers Association) ensures that the travel crib meets established safety standards. These organizations check for stability, safety in assembly, and secure usage. Cribs that carry these certifications have undergone rigorous testing to confirm their safety features.
-
Sturdy frame construction: A sturdy frame construction provides the necessary support and stability to the travel crib. When a crib is well-built, it can withstand the movements of a child without collapsing or becoming wobbly. For instance, cribs made from high-quality aluminum or hardwood offer greater durability.
-
Non-toxic materials: Non-toxic materials are crucial to ensure that any contact with the crib is safe for the baby. Parents should look for cribs made from materials free of harmful chemicals such as lead and phthalates. The Consumer Product Safety Commission (CPSC) emphasizes that materials used in baby products should adhere to strict guidelines to avoid health risks.
-
Adjustable mattress height: An adjustable mattress height allows parents to lower the mattress as the child grows, ensuring that it remains safe as the baby learns to stand and climb. This feature helps prevent the baby from falling out of the crib during their sleep or playtime.
-
Proper ventilation and mesh sides: Proper ventilation and mesh sides are important for airflow around the baby. Breathable materials reduce overheating and help prevent suffocation. Cribs designed with mesh sides allow parents to see their child and promote airflow.
-
Compliance with weight and age limits: Compliance with weight and age limits informs parents of the crib’s safe usage duration. Each crib will have specific guidelines about the maximum weight it can support and the recommended age range, ensuring that the crib is appropriate for their child’s development.
-
No sharp edges or small parts: Ensuring that there are no sharp edges or small parts on the travel crib is vital for preventing injuries. Parents should examine all components and edges to confirm that they are smooth and rounded, minimizing any risk to the child.
-
Easy assembly and disassembly protocols: Cribs that boast easy assembly and disassembly protocols can be convenient for parents who travel frequently. Models with simple mechanisms enable parents to set up the crib quickly and safely, which is especially important when on the go.
Considering these elements will help parents make an informed decision when choosing a baby travel crib.
